CrossFit Chicago Endurance Program




"Fast Track"

The CrossFit Chicago Endurance (CFCE) program's next "Fast Track" series of four classes will be starting soon. This class is geared towards anyone who:


  • Desires to increase their running efficiency;

  • Wants to avoid running injuries;

  • Would like to train with the CFCE on a regular basis;

  • Is curious about CrossFit Endurance and what it is all about; and/or

  • Is preparing to compete in an endurance event or has a goal to do one in the future.
We will be covering a wide range of topics, including running efficiency (emphasis on the POSE method), endurance nutrition, shoe selection, designing a training program using CrossFit Endurance, stretching and warm-up techniques along with injury prevention. We will also be doing personal video running analysis of your gait during the series. At the completion of the program, you will likely see an improvement in your running efficiency, which will allow you to go faster and further with less chance of injury.
